    VIDEO: Athena Alexander-Browne Honoured for Exceptional Service in Education and Community Development

    Veteran educator and community leader Mrs. Alexandrina Athena Browne has been awarded the Grand Cross of the Most Illustrious Order of Merit (GCM) for her outstanding contribution to education and community service.

    The award was presented during the National Awards Ceremony at the Sir Vivian Richards Stadium as part of Antigua and Barbuda’s 44th Independence celebrations.

    According to the official citation, Mrs. Browne has been “a pillar of excellence in education and a beacon of service to her community and nation” for more than 50 years. Her distinguished career spans the Newfield Primary and Pares Secondary Schools, the All Saints Secondary School, and the Antigua and Barbuda International Institute of Technology and Hospitality Institute, where she guided generations of students with vision, compassion, and dedication.

    Through her teaching, mentorship, and leadership, she has transformed lives, inspired colleagues, and helped raise the standard of education across Antigua and Barbuda. Her influence, the citation noted, “extends far beyond the classroom.”

    Deeply rooted in community service, Mrs. Browne has devoted decades to supporting the elderly, empowering youth, organizing health and outreach initiatives, and serving faithfully in the St. Philip’s Anglican Church. Her “unwavering commitment to human development, community empowerment, and moral leadership,” the citation stated, “stands as a model of selfless service and patriotic devotion.”

    Her national honour recognizes a lifetime of excellence in education and her enduring impact on the social and moral fabric of Antigua and Barbuda.
